    • Macintosh OS X 10.9.4, building in Qt Creator with Apple LLVM version 5.1 (clang-503.0.38); Qt 5.4.0 pretty recent

    Description

      Using Qt 5.4.0 certain Unicode symbols aren't rendered, appearing instead as boxes. Since they do render using Qt 4.8.6 on the same machine (with the same set of fonts) this would seem to be a Qt 5 bug. I'm not sure how to tell you what exact version was built. Let me know if you need that.

      I have attached a simple application with a QPlainTextEdit, a QLineEdit and a QTextEdit that shows the problem. It starts up with a small selection of symbols, some of which fail to render with Qt 5. Attached screen shots showing what it looks like on my machine.
